This steering is by far the worst thing about the design, but not much could have been done with these small things I guess. It has major bump steer.

A servo horn comes out of a chassis on the left side. a paperclip-like metal rod (which binds while suspension is working) attaches from it to a lever on top of the right side of the axle housing. It in turn is loosely attached to a plastic arm (behind the axle) that is connected to both steering knuckles.
